Actually, there 5 of the kepub plugins are now blacklisted since kepub is now a part of calibre's supported formats.

'KoboTouchExtended'
'KePub Input'
'KePub Output'
'KePub Metadata Reader'
'KePub Metadata Writer'

Quote:
Originally Posted by mariekes View Post
File extensions on the H2O on e.g. books I have read are .kepub. Changing the extension for new books to kepub.epub doesn't make a difference.
So far no succes with a "Boeken" folder (dutch for boring ;-)
I double checked and my Kobos will not open an ebook in a file called filename.kepub. An ebook in a file called filename.kepub.epub or filename.epub will open.

Are you using Windows without showing extensions for known files? That would truncate the .epub from the display and just show filename.kepub instead. I've attached an image from a Windows 11 computer showing the setting.
